We are very pleased to be able to announce continued support from The Longley Trust who are a small grant giving trust supporting organisations helping people in Crawley. This is the third year The Longley Trust have chosen to support Olive Tree Cancer Support Group with a grant donation of £1,000 towards the core costs of our Support Centre in the grounds of Crawley Hospital.

We have been supporting those affected by cancer in Crawley and the surrounding areas for nearly 30 years and we are proud of our longevity. Our Support Centre is a warm and welcoming place where our services include the provision of suitable information, 1:1 counselling, coaching, group therapy, massage, acupuncture, EFT (Tapping), Pranic Healing, Reiki, Pilates, Art Therapy, VR Therapy and we even have a wig service!  This is not an exhaustive list, and our services are ever evolving.

New members are given the opportunity to discuss their support needs with the Manager, who may recommend a particular therapy. However, members are able to try several different therapies if they so choose. If the new member is a cancer patient, then the centre will undertake to seek assurances from the patients GP, Oncologist or Consultant before commencing ‘hands on’ therapy.
